Art Basel Miami postponed
01 November 2001



The premiere of Art Basel Miami Beach will be postponed for one year as the
current situation in the United States forces the exhibition Management
to refrain from carrying out the International Art Show, which was
scheduled to take place from December 13 – 16, 2001, in Miami Beach.
It will now take place from December 5 – 8, 2002.

The Show Management of Art Basel Miami Beach, together with the
Selection Committee, decided that the premiere of Art Basel Miami Beach
must be postponed for one year until December 5 ­ 8, 2002.

The reason for this is the unpredictable prolongation of the unsafe circumstances
in the U.S. since the September 11 terrorist attacks, warnings of potential
attacks in the future, the anthrax incidents, and the state of war. The related dangers and increased difficulties in air travel as well as goods traffic and insurance render it impossible to stage the international top event in Miami Beach this coming December.

The Show Management sincerely regrets having to postpone the highly
successfully initiated event six weeks before its realization. However,
responsibility and concern regarding the safety and wellbeing of clients and partners from around the globe (exhibitors, visitors, sponsors, media representatives and cultural institutions) compelled the Show Management
to take this measure.

Over 150 of the world‘s leading galleries as well as about 50 art journals
and cultural institutions were confirmed to participate in the first Art
Basel Miami Beach. They had expressed increasing concern in the course of
the Show Management‘s daily contact with its supporters. Although to date
only five galleries have withdrawn their registration, the Show Management
has received individual and group letters from numerous leading galleries
from different parts of the world requesting the postponement of the art
show.

The Show Management takes the concerns of its exhibitors and supporters
seriously and is convinced that the postponement is in the best interest of
galleries, collectors and art friends alike. The Show Management thanks all
those involved for their trust, hard work and for the preparation work
implemented to date. It will never the less provide a special local visitor
service for guests choosing to travel to Miami Beach from December 13 – 16,
2001.

The required postponement of Art Basel Miami Beach has financial
repercussions for Swiss Exhibition, the organizing company, which anticipates
a loss of around 4 million U.S. dollars.
